Defining CFM in Ventilation

Understanding Cubic Feet per Minute

When it comes to ventilation, Cubic Feet per Minute (CFM) is a crucial metric that measures the airflow rate of a fan. In the context of a 100 CFM bathroom fan, this unit denotes the volume of air moved by the fan per minute. Understanding the CFM rating is essential as it determines the fan's capacity to exchange air effectively in a given space, ensuring proper ventilation is achieved. The 100 CFM rating signifies that this fan can move 100 cubic feet of air per minute, which is ideal for small to medium-sized bathrooms. The advantage of this CFM rating lies in its ability to provide sufficient airflow to maintain air freshness and prevent moisture accumulation.

Moisture and Odor Elimination

Another noteworthy benefit of a 100 CFM bathroom fan is its proficiency in moisture and odor elimination. The high airflow capacity of this fan aids in quickly evacuating excess moisture produced during showers, baths, or daily activities in the bathroom. By reducing humidity levels, the fan helps prevent mold growth, which is common in damp areas. Moreover, the rapid removal of odors ensures a fresh and pleasant environment, enhancing the overall comfort of the bathroom occupants. Factors to Consider

Bathroom Size

Modern Bathroom Ventilation System
Modern Bathroom Ventilation System

When choosing a bathroom fan, one crucial factor to consider is the size of your bathroom. The size of the bathroom directly influences the effectiveness of the fan in circulating air and removing excess moisture. For larger bathrooms, a 100 CFM fan is recommended as it can adequately ventilate the space, preventing mold and mildew growth. However, in smaller bathrooms, a lower CFM fan may be sufficient, providing efficient ventilation without excess noise or energy consumption.

Regular Cleaning

Regular cleaning is a fundamental element of maintaining a 100 CFM bathroom fan. This process involves removing dust, dirt, and other debris that can accumulate within the fan blades and housing over time. By performing regular cleaning, you can prevent blockages and ensure optimal airflow, leading to improved ventilation efficiency.

Regular cleaning plays a critical role in enhancing the overall air quality within your bathroom. By eliminating accumulated debris, you reduce the risk of contaminants circulating in the air, which can have adverse effects on respiratory health. Moreover, a clean fan operates more effectively, efficiently expelling moisture and odors from the space.

One key characteristic of regular cleaning is its simplicity and cost-effectiveness. With basic cleaning supplies such as a soft brush or vacuum attachment, you can easily maintain your bathroom fan without the need for professional assistance. Inadequate CFM Rating

When it comes to fan selection, one prevalent mistake is opting for an inadequate CFM rating. The CFM (Cubic Feet per Minute) rating indicates how much air the fan can move per minute, directly impacting its efficiency in ventilating the bathroom. An inadequate CFM rating means the fan may not be capable of effectively eliminating excess moisture and odors, leading to potential issues such as mold growth and poor air quality.
